    Early Life and Family Roots

    Katlyn Nichol was born on May 23, 1998, in Fayetteville, North Carolina. She grew up as the youngest of five sisters in a family where music was more than just entertainment—it was a way of life. Her father was deeply involved in gospel music, and Katlyn often joined him in recording backup vocals.

    Her childhood was filled with the sounds of gospel choirs and family gatherings where singing was a natural part of the day. Katlyn’s sisters also shared her love for music, and together they created a supportive environment that encouraged creativity. Growing up in such a household meant that Katlyn was never far from inspiration. She learned early that music could be both a spiritual experience and a career path.

    Education and Artistic Foundations

    Katlyn attended Sherwood Park Elementary, John Griffin Middle School, and later Jack Britt High School, where she graduated in 2016. Her school years were not just about academics; they were also about discovering her artistic side. She participated in music programs and spent hours studying the techniques of her idol, Whitney Houston.

    Her education extended beyond traditional schooling. Katlyn later trained at the Cicely Tyson Community School of Performing and Fine Arts in New Jersey, where she learned acting and stage performance. She also studied under Ann Rattray in New York City, which gave her professional guidance in theatre and screen acting. These experiences helped her balance her natural talent with technical skills.

    Musical Breakthrough at Age 12

    Katlyn’s career took a remarkable turn when she was only 12 years old. At that young age, she signed with Mary J. Blige’s record label, Matriarch/Island Def Jam. This was not just a small achievement—it was a major milestone that placed her among professionals much older and more experienced.

    Her early performances included sharing the stage with Mary J. Blige herself, which gave Katlyn exposure to large audiences and industry insiders. She performed at iconic venues like Radio City Music Hall and the Essence Music Festival, experiences that shaped her confidence and stage presence.

    Breakthrough Role in American Soul

    Katlyn’s big break in acting came with BET’s drama series American Soul, which aired from 2019 to 2020. She played Simone Clarke, a character deeply connected to the story of Don Cornelius and the legendary show Soul Train. This role was perfect for Katlyn because it allowed her to combine her singing and dancing skills with acting.

    Her portrayal of Simone Clarke was praised for its authenticity and energy. Katlyn brought life to the character, showing both vulnerability and strength. The series gave her national recognition and proved that she could handle complex roles. For many viewers, American Soul was the first time they saw Katlyn not just as a singer but as a serious actress.

    Success in Black-ish and Beyond

    After her breakthrough in American Soul, Katlyn Nichol moved on to another major project—ABC’s hit sitcom Black-ish. From 2020 to 2022, she played Olivia Lockhart, a recurring character who added freshness to the later seasons of the show. This role was different from her earlier dramatic work because it required comic timing and a lighter approach.

    Her performance in Black-ish was well received by audiences and critics. The show itself was already popular for its sharp writing and cultural commentary, and Katlyn’s character added new dimensions to the storyline. By being part of such a successful series, she gained further recognition in mainstream television. Later, in 2023, she appeared in Shooting Stars, a sports drama film where she played Savannah.

    Transition from Music to Acting

    She trained at the Cicely Tyson Community School of Performing and Fine Arts, where she learned the basics of theatre and screen performance. Later, she studied under Ann Rattray in New York City, which gave her professional guidance in acting techniques. This training helped her move smoothly from singing to acting, a transition that many artists find difficult.

    Her first acting role came in 2017 with the FOX drama Shots Fired. Though it was a small role, it marked the beginning of her journey in television. Katlyn then relocated to Los Angeles to pursue acting full-time. This move was risky, but it showed her determination to expand her career beyond music.

    Return to Music: Singles and Style

    In 2021, she released her debut single Liar under Republic Records. The song showcased her strong vocals and her ability to blend neo-soul with modern R&B. Liar was not just another single; it was a statement that Katlyn was ready to establish herself as a recording artist in her own right.

    Her musical influences include legends like Beyoncé, Brandy, and Mary J. Blige. These artists shaped her style, but Katlyn added her own touch by mixing soulful melodies with contemporary beats. Her music reflects her personal experiences and cultural background, making it relatable to a wide audience.
